  • Can glycerol be used as a plasticizer for chitosan films?
  • Suyatma et al. (2005) studied the effects of ethylene glycol, propylene glycol, polyethylene glycol and glycerol on the mechanical and surface properties of chitosan films that were stored for 3 and 20 weeks. Glycerol and polyethylene glycol were found to be more suitable as plasticizers of chitosan than ethylene and propylene glycol.

  • How is OC plasticizer synthesized?
  • OC plasticizer was synthesized from propylene glycol and acetic acid ( Fig. 1). The aim of this synthesis was to obtain as many monoesters of acetic acid and propylene glycol as possible, because they contain free hydroxyl groups which can interact with the hydroxyl groups of chitosan via hydrogen bonding (Chen et al., 2018 ).
